1. Mini Pumpkin Holders
Nothing says fall like a pumpkin. Hollow out small pumpkins and place tea lights inside. You can carve simple faces or just leave them natural. These holders add a whimsical, rustic charm to any table centerpiece. Bonus: the scent of pumpkin combined with your candle creates an instantly cozy atmosphere.
2. Pinecone Votives
Collect pinecones from your backyard and place small candles inside. Secure them in glass jars for stability. Their rough texture contrasts beautifully with the smooth glass, giving a woodland, cozy vibe. They’re perfect for mantel décor or fall-themed tablescapes.
3. Acorn & Leaf Glass Holders
Layer dried leaves and acorns in a clear glass jar, leaving space for a tea light on top. This creates a nature-inspired display that’s elegant and simple. The light reflecting through leaves adds a beautiful amber glow, perfect for autumn evenings.
4. Cinnamon Stick Wraps
Wrap cinnamon sticks around glass votives and tie with twine. Not only do they look stunning, but they also fill your home with a warm, spicy scent when the candle is lit. This is an easy DIY that elevates plain jars into fall magic.
5. Mason Jar Lanterns
Mason jars are versatile for any season. Wrap them with burlap, lace, or ribbon, and add fairy lights or tea candles. These lanterns can line your porch, create a centerpiece, or even hang from hooks for a rustic charm.
6. Painted Gourds
Small gourds can be painted in metallic, matte, or pastel shades. Hollow them slightly to fit candles. Painted gourds blend natural fall elements with modern artistic touches, making them ideal for eclectic décor.
7. Twig Candle Rings
Gather small twigs and glue them into circular shapes to form candle rings. Place a tealight or pillar candle in the center. These rustic rings can be placed on dinner tables, mantels, or windowsills, adding a touch of woodland charm.
8. Metallic Leaf Holders
Spray real leaves with metallic paint and attach them to votive holders. The reflective metal combined with candlelight creates an elegant autumn vibe. This is perfect for modern homes looking to add a subtle fall twist.
9. Wooden Log Tealight Holders
Drill small holes in log slices to fit tealights. These natural holders work beautifully as centerpieces or mantel décor. Their simplicity complements both rustic and minimalist interiors, keeping your décor organic and warm.
10. Sweater-Wrapped Jars
Repurpose old sweaters by wrapping them around jars. Insert a candle inside. The knit texture adds warmth and a cozy aesthetic to your space. It’s a great way to recycle and make your home feel snug during chilly fall evenings.
11. Salt Dough Leaf Bowls
Make salt dough and press real leaves onto the surface to create impressions. Bake and place small candles inside. These artistic bowls are fun to make with kids and make stunning autumn décor pieces for any room.
12. Wine Cork Candle Holders
Glue wine corks around a small candle or tealight base. These upcycled holders are both eco-friendly and charming. Perfect for wine lovers, they bring rustic elegance to your fall table.
13. Autumn Fruit Centerpieces
Hollow out apples or pears to hold candles. Mix them with real leaves and small pumpkins for a fresh, seasonal centerpiece. This combination of edible and decorative elements is both charming and aromatic.
14. Burlap & Lace Wraps
Wrap glass jars with burlap and lace strips, then insert a candle. This romantic mix of textures works well in farmhouse or shabby-chic décor. The glow of the candle softens the rustic fabric for a cozy feel.
15. Branch & Rope Suspended Holders
Tie small branches with rope and hang tealights from them. This boho-chic idea works great for porches, patios, or even living rooms. The swinging lights add motion and intrigue to your fall décor.
16. Mini Log Houses
Craft tiny log houses and place candles inside. These whimsical holders are ideal for festive autumn tables or as a charming corner display. They create a fairytale-like glow that delights both adults and kids.
17. Glass Etched Leaves
Use etching cream and leaf stencils on glass jars. Insert candles for an elegant and modern autumn look. The soft, frosted glow adds a sophisticated touch to your décor.
18. Coffee Bean Candle Holders
Fill a jar with coffee beans and place a candle in the center. This gives a rustic yet aromatic ambiance, filling your home with a comforting coffee scent—a perfect blend of aroma and autumnal warmth.
19. Pinecone Garland Holders
Attach small candles to pinecones and string them together as a garland. This makes a beautiful mantle or window display, evoking the feeling of a woodland wonderland indoors.
20. Leaf Print Concrete Holders
Press real leaves into wet concrete, let dry, then place tealights inside. These industrial-chic holders combine natural textures with a modern edge, perfect for contemporary fall styling.
21. Pumpkin Spice Jar Candles
Fill jars with soy wax and pumpkin spice fragrance, then add a wick. These DIY candles double as décor and aromatherapy. They are great for gifting or creating a warm home fragrance.
22. Acorn Cluster Candle Rings
Glue acorns into circular rings for a whimsical woodland touch. Place a candle in the middle to create a natural, textured centerpiece that’s simple but impactful.
23. Terrarium Candle Holders
Use small glass terrariums, moss, and miniature pumpkins or pinecones, then add a candle. These holders bring a tiny forest into your home, combining greenery and autumn warmth.
24. Layered Sand & Leaf Jars
Layer colored sand and leaves in a glass jar, then insert a candle. This textured, earthy holder highlights natural tones while adding a modern twist to fall décor.
25. Frosted Glass Autumn Votives
Spray frosted glass jars and decorate with pressed leaves. Place candles inside for a soft, elegant light. The frosted effect diffuses the glow beautifully, perfect for cozy fall evenings.
